LTC3859AEFE#TRPBF Frequently Asked Questions (FAQs)

  • A good PCB layout for the LTC3859AEFE involves keeping the high-current paths short and wide, using a solid ground plane, and placing the input capacitors close to the IC. A 4-layer board with a dedicated power plane is recommended. Refer to the datasheet's layout guidelines and application notes for more details.
  • Choose input capacitors with low ESR, high ripple current rating, and a voltage rating that exceeds the maximum input voltage. X5R or X7R ceramic capacitors or film capacitors are good options. The datasheet recommends a minimum capacitance of 10uF, but a larger value may be needed depending on the input voltage and output current requirements.
  • The maximum ambient temperature for the LTC3859AEFE is 85°C, but the junction temperature (TJ) should not exceed 125°C. Ensure proper thermal design and heat sinking to keep the junction temperature within the specified range.

  • To troubleshoot issues with the LTC3859AEFE, start by verifying the PCB layout, component selection, and input/output connections. Check for proper decoupling, input filtering, and output loading. Use an oscilloscope to monitor the input/output waveforms and look for signs of oscillation or instability. Refer to the datasheet's troubleshooting section and application notes for more guidance.
